Output ec905fc778cf06e47d209655afcb91b514f4fc2be776a5bdaa06510a1a38f51c:1

value
983517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08753c58bf0de0984bc49ef9e68a95be1f40ce34 OP_EQUAL
address
32Tjmm1kxeUEp6ASeyM9vocG3pfCEd9QTQ
transaction
ec905fc778cf06e47d209655afcb91b514f4fc2be776a5bdaa06510a1a38f51c
spent
true